Chiloglanis ruziziensis De Vos, 1993 |
| Family: | Mochokidae (Squeakers or upside-down catfishes), subfamily: Chiloglanidinae | |||
| Max. size: | 5.8 cm SL (male/unsexed); 6.3 cm SL (female) | |||
| Environment: | benthopelagic; freshwater | |||
| Distribution: | Africa: endemic to the from Rusizi River basin (Ref. 27627). | |||
| Diagnosis: | Dorsal soft rays (total): 5-5; Anal soft rays: 6-10; Vertebrae: 32-33 | |||
| Biology: | Occurs in fast-flowing streams (Ref. 27627). Oviparous (Ref. 205). | |||
| IUCN Red List Status: | Critically Endangered (CR); Date assessed: 31 January 2006 (B1ab(iii)+2ab(iii)) Ref. (130435) | |||
| Threat to humans: | harmless | |||
